A recent claim circulating on social media alleged that 2026 election forms (E-14) lacked space for juror signatures. However, fact-checkers at La Silla Vacía have verified this claim to be false. Examination of forms published by the National Registry Office demonstrates that the E-14 forms for the 2026 elections *do* include designated spaces for juror signatures. The initial reports suggesting the absence of these spaces were inaccurate. This verification is important in the context of ongoing discussions surrounding election integrity and transparency. The National Registry Office’s published forms provide clear evidence contradicting the circulating claims. This fact-check aims to clarify misinformation regarding the upcoming election process.
